When your air conditioner quits throughout a warm wave

The initial hour sets the tone. Several emergency calls come from issues that are basic and safe for a homeowner to examine. Others need a licensed service technician with determines, meters, and the training to take care of high-voltage and cooling agent securely. Before you require cooling and heating repair service, do a short triage.

  • Confirm the thermostat is set to cool and below the space temperature, and replace batteries if it has them. Check the breaker and any outside solution separate near the condenser. Inspect the air filter and change it if it looks blocked. Keep in mind any kind of unusual sounds, scents, or ice on the refrigerant lines.
  • If the outside follower runs but the indoor blower does not, or the other way around, state that when you call. Details symptoms speed diagnosis.
  • If the system is iced over, turn it off and run just the follower for an hour to thaw. A specialist can not properly detect a frozen coil.
  • Take a glimpse at the drainpipe frying pan if you can see it. A stumbled float switch from a clogged drain is common in moist climates.
  • Gather model numbers from the interior and exterior units, and the approximate age of the system.

This easy prep assists any type of ac repair service professional appear all set. In many markets, emergency situation diagnostics run from regarding 95 to 200 bucks, with repair work costs varying commonly relying on component accessibility and cooling agent type. Expect higher rates after hours. A respectable hvac firm will certainly clarify charges prior to work begins.

Repair or change, and how to determine under pressure

No one intends to discuss substitute while sweating with a busted system, but occasionally repair is not the smartest path. Age, refrigerant type, duplicated failures, and efficiency play into the decision.

Equipment over 12 to 15 years old frequently encounters usual end-of-life failures. If your system utilizes R‑22 cooling agent, which is no more created, even basic leaks come to be expensive. A compressor substitute, even if technically viable, can come close to half the expense of a brand-new condenser. Pair that with a tired interior coil or a limited metering tool, and you are chasing after integrity with excellent money.

On the other hand, I have actually seen ten-year-old systems with a fallen short capacitor or a negative contactor that set you back under 300 dollars to fix and afterwards run one more five summer seasons. The trick is a technician that can discuss the fault and reveal the failed component, not just replace components till the system ultimately runs.

If replacement gets on the table, take a breath. Ask the heating and cooling specialists to walk you through alternatives clearly: like-for-like air conditioner with gas heating system, heatpump for all-electric homes, dual-fuel setups in chillier areas, or ductless mini divides for locations where ductwork is undersized. Discuss your home's warm rooms, sound tolerance, allergy worries, and monthly spending plan. People frequently treat a/c Replacement like switching a home appliance. Actually, it is a building system change that impacts convenience, utility expenses, and indoor air quality.

How to vet a HVAC business without obtaining a bank loan's worth of anxiety

Credentials issue, however behavior on the job matters a lot more. Try to find proof that a firm handles both air conditioner repair work and a/c Installment with the same rigor. You want a group that solutions the root cause rather than using bandages.

  • Verify licensing and insurance policy. Ask about specialist qualifications such as NATE. Subscription in ACCA or other trade teams generally signals focus to standards.
  • Listen for a procedure. For tons calculations they should discuss Handbook J, duct style with Manual D, and devices choice by means of Guidebook S. If you listen to just square video footage times a guideline, keep looking.
  • Ask regarding licenses and examinations. In most jurisdictions, a full cooling and heating system installment calls for an authorization. Business that skip permits usually miss commissioning.
  • Request a written extent. It should list model numbers, ability, effectiveness rankings, included devices, and any type of air duct or electrical modifications. Obscure quotes conceal adjustment orders.
  • Discuss appointing and confirmation. Expect refrigerant charge verification, fixed stress readings, temperature split, air flow dimensions, and a composed report.

One usual misunderstanding is that brand identifies every little thing. Quality of installation drives regarding 70 to 80 percent of performance and dependability in my experience. I have actually replaced name-brand systems that were large and poorly ducted after only 7 years, and I have seen entry-level equipment carry out magnificently because the installer sized it right and sealed the ducts.

What a good fixing go to looks like

An effective a/c fixing service call is methodical. A technology ought to start with your sign summary, then relocate via electric checks, airflow checks, and cooling agent diagnostics if needed. Basic parts like capacitors and contactors stop working often in summer. If you enjoy carefully, a certified technology will certainly validate the failed component with a meter, not guess. When refrigerant concerns are believed, the tech must check superheat and subcooling analyses, not just "round off" and leave.

Keep an eye on air movement. A plugged filter or matted interior coil deprives the system of air, which triggers icing and high head stress on warm days. A healthy split system usually reveals a temperature level decline throughout the interior coil in the area of the high teenagers to reduced 20s Fahrenheit, presuming right air flow and normal interior humidity. Numbers outside that array are a clue to dig much deeper, not instantly a sign of a cooling agent problem.

If a component is replaced, ask to see the failed part and get a brief explanation. Likewise request for the invoice to consist of part numbers and any type of labor or component warranty for that repair. Good business do incline transparency.

What a strong installation proposition includes

When it is time for heating and cooling Installation, the proposition informs you almost everything you need to find out about exactly how the job will certainly go. It must name the tools, listing the capacity in lots or BTUs, and reveal effectiveness rankings such as SEER2 and HSPF2 for heat pumps or AFUE for heaters. Better proposals also call out the indoor fan type, solitary stage versus 2 phase or variable capacity, and the thermostat model.

Look for details around the bones of the task. Several older homes need duct alterations to obtain fixed stress within the equipment's allowed array. A lot of domestic systems work best when complete outside fixed stress lands around a fifty percent inch of water column, yet every version has its own ranking. If the proposal says absolutely nothing about air ducts yet your house has a constantly warm room or a loud return, request an air duct review.

Scope should consist of the line collection, flush or replace advice when moving to various cooling agents, the condenser pad or placing method, electrical separate and whip, rise defense if supplied, and condensate handling. In humid areas, a second pan with a float switch in the attic is not negotiable. Excellent propositions mention authorizations and city inspections, plus the labor guarantee and maker warranty terms. Reliable specialists usually register tools for you to extend the producer coverage.

Finally, appointing must show up in creating. This is the action too many skip when timetables obtain tight. Proper appointing consists of air flow verification, cooling agent fee determined to target, safety and security examine furnaces, control checks, and documenting readings. Ask to get a commissioning sheet with tape-recorded values.

Sizing, convenience, and preventing the oversized trap

The fastest means to ruin a new system is to oversize it. Bigger does not cool much better. An oversized ac unit brief cycles, stops working to get rid of humidity, and puts on components too soon. The living-room might hit the setpoint swiftly, yet the bedrooms never feel ideal and your home scents clammy.

Insist on a Hands-on J load computation, also if the installer has worked on your street for many years. These estimations variable home window size and positioning, insulation levels, air leak, and tenancy. They are not perfect, yet they defeat quotes that increase square footage by a tonnage regulation. In existing homes, air securing and insulation improvements often permit scaling down. I as soon as changed a 4 bunch system with a 3 ton variable speed device after the home owner sealed the attic room and included insulation. The smaller sized system ran much longer cycles, regulated moisture better, and reduced utility expenses by around 20 percent the following summer.

Variable rate and 2 stage devices can enhance comfort in blended climates by running longer at lower capability. If your environment is extremely moist, set that with a thermostat or control approach that enables sensible ac heating and cooling installation humidity control. In dry climates, you may prioritize sensible air conditioning and high airflow.

Heat pumps, heating systems, or both

Your environment and power prices drive the best option. Heat pumps have actually boosted dramatically, with lots of cold-climate models maintaining useful ability well listed below cold. In areas with relatively high gas rates or where electrification rewards are solid, a heat pump coupled with electrical resistance back-up can make good sense. In cooler zones where gas is affordable, dual-fuel systems that run a heatpump in light weather condition and switch to a gas heater in deep winter balance comfort and cost.

If you already have a gas heating system healthy, you can typically keep it and change only the outdoor system and indoor coil for a brand-new AC installment. Nevertheless, if the heating system is near the end of its service life, bundling both items into a single job prevents paying two times for labor-intensive job like duct shifts and plenum modifications.

Ductwork, filtering, and interior air quality

Many air conditioning fixing calls are really duct issues. Kinked flex duct, small returns, and leaking plenums drop air movement and raise fixed pressure. If your system barks in the corridor or one space never conditions, ask for a duct analysis. Securing with mastic at available joints and adding return pathways can transform convenience. Larger systems will certainly not repair bad ducts. Better ducts will certainly make a modest system feel bigger.

On filtering, match the filter to the blower's capability. A high MERV filter put in a housing with insufficient surface chokes air movement. Go for a quality media filter cupboard with sufficient square inches of filter. If allergies are a concern, consider a high-efficiency filter incorporated with a variable speed blower that can maintain air moving constantly at a reduced rate. Ultraviolet lights and various other add-ons have slim use situations. Watch out for any kind of hvac company that pushes accessories without clarifying the goal and quantifiable benefit.

Maintenance that avoids 2 a.m. Breakdowns

HVAC Upkeep is that quiet line product nobody intends to schedule in springtime, after that everybody wishes they had actually scheduled in July. A standard upkeep visit for central air conditioning or a heat pump ought to consist of cleansing or confirming a tidy outdoor coil, examining the interior coil if accessible, measuring refrigerant pressures and critical temperatures to verify charge, verifying blower amps, checking capacitor worths, tightening electric links, flushing condensate drains pipes, and gauging temperature level split. I like to see static pressure determined annually as a fast examine duct health.

Service plans vary. Seek clear deliverables, not just "tune-up." If your system is under guarantee, maintenance can maintain that guarantee legitimate. In rental homes or for homeowners that travel frequently, remote monitoring thermostats can notify you to failings early. A gradually obstructing drain, if caught on a maintenance see, costs little to deal with. If it journeys the float switch on a vacation weekend break, that is a premium call.

What to expect on setup day

Good crews appear with ground cloth, boot covers, and a plan. They isolate power, recoup cooling agent safely, and make use of nitrogen while brazing to stop internal oxidation. They evacuate the system to proper vacuum cleaner levels and verify it holds. After start-up, they confirm charge by maker treatment. Inside your home, they confirm air movement, equilibrium signs up if needed, and established thermostat shows. Prior to they leave, they need to stroll you with filter adjustments, thermostat setups, upkeep routines, and guarantee registration.

Ask for paperwork. That consists of make and design numbers, identification numbers, license and assessment details, commissioning sheet with air flow, temperature split, fixed pressure, superheat or subcooling readings as relevant, and call information for service warranty solution. Keep this packet with your home records.

Pricing, financing, and avoiding the low trap

Sticker shock is actual. A complete heating and cooling system installment with duct alterations can differ from central HVAC installation the mid 4 numbers to well into 5 figures depending on capability, devices kind, and range. Regional labor prices, attic versus basement access, and code demands all matter. In summertime, need pushes rates up, however the bigger cost driver is usually range. The most affordable proposals generally leave out air duct fixes, skip permits, and hope you do not ask about commissioning.

Financing through the hvac professional hvac repair service company can aid spread expenses. Read the small print on interest rates and early reward. Utilities and regional programs often provide refunds for high-efficiency heatpump or wise thermostats. Federal rewards may be readily available for certain upgrades, yet eligibility and amounts change, so examine your regional energy and state energy office internet sites as opposed to counting on a spoken promise.

I urge home owners to accumulate at the very least 2 propositions that consist of the same extent. If one is much reduced without a clear reason, it generally implies edges are being reduced or expenses will certainly show up later as transform orders.

Red flags that are worthy of a second thought

When you hear any of the following, time out and ask even more concerns. A company that is trustworthy will incline describing their approach.

  • "We do not require an authorization here." In most locations, that is not real. Avoiding permits can make complex resale and space warranties.
  • "We size by square video footage." That shortcut results in oversizing. Need a tons calculation.
  • "We do not touch ducts." Poor air flow kills performance and comfort. If a quote disregards evident air duct issues, the mount will disappoint.
  • "We can charge it by beer can cool." Charging by feel is a joke in the trade for a factor. Expect recorded targets.
  • "The service warranty is via the maker only." Solid service providers back their labor with their own warranty along with the producer's parts coverage.

Special instances that change the playbook

Historic homes commonly have limited chases after and plaster that you do not want opened. High-velocity systems or ductless mini splits can resolve convenience without major surgical treatment. Condos bring HOA regulations regarding condenser places and noise. I have actually worked jobs where roof units needed crane lifts that doubled the logistical preparation. In townhouses, shared walls can make complex venting for heaters. These cases need a cooling and heating company with allowing experience and imaginative design.

Short-term air conditioning matters too. Some professionals give portable devices while waiting on parts. If your household includes babies, senior family members, or clinical needs, mention that when you call. Companies will certainly frequently focus on or recommend short-lived solutions.

What are common HVAC problems?

Common HVAC problems include refrigerant leaks, dirty filters, clogged ducts, and malfunctioning thermostats. Other frequent issues are compressor failures and electrical problems. Regular maintenance can help prevent many of these problems.

What is the 2 foot rule for HVAC?

The 2 foot rule refers to maintaining at least two feet of clearance around HVAC equipment. This ensures proper airflow, safe operation, and easy access for maintenance. Violating this rule can reduce system efficiency and increase wear on components.
